I've hunted with a fanny pack for years. This year I switched to a backpack (Badlands) bc the past couple years I've been sweating to death walking in, so now I carry my outers strapped on my pack and carry mid layers inside. Also, this is my first year bow hunting and climbing more, so the fanny pack wouldn't fit the extras that came with bow and climbing (straps, rope, saw, rangefinder, etc etc etc). My wife started hunting with me last year and it was a huge pain to get both of our gear in and out of the woods. And this year we plan to hunt separate sometimes so she gets the fanny pack for her necessities.

I used the Cabelas bow vest for years and do like it. But when hunting from climbers (which I often do) it gets a bit tight when sitting/standing, so I went to this mid size backpack. Not too big, but plenty of room and has compartments to keep things organized. Only one hunt with it so far, but I think it will do the trick.
